Tuition fees were a 'huge mistake' - Howarth

5.55.21pm BST (GMT +0100) Fri 5th Oct 2007

As new students start at Cambridge University, local Lib Dem MP David Howarth has called for the abolition of top-up fees

David said:

"The Labour Government made a huge mistake when they introduced tuition fees in 1997. Top-up fees were an even bigger mistake. Tens of thousands of students find themselves saddled with crippling debt, at a time when the vast burden of individual debt in Britain is becoming a social problem in itself. Some students have been put off applying for university and others have felt forced to apply for courses on the basis of the income they will generate rather than their intrinsic value.

David Howarth MP in the House of Commons

David Howarth MP

"I will continue to fight against top-up fees and fight for fair funding for higher education."
